just flashed using android beta, the flash seems OK, and it was faster then using my PC,

Using my 4G connection it seems to work OK to download the map without change any phone settings, I think my phone automatically detects there is no internet on the Ethernet adapter, and connects the APP to 4G (Samsung phone)

also the Ethernet setting are the same as XHP trans flasher so if you can use XHP and bootmod with same cable and Ethernet adapter setup, that is nice

however the dash didn't look like it was reading the correct values, see below, the reading in the dash do not make any sense
